CCI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

949 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Crown Castle (CCI)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$50.2B — up 1.3% from $49.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 89 funds opened new CCI posit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 397 added to existing stakes and 345 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Nuveen, adding an estimated $425M. The largest seller was Jennison Associates, cutting an estimated $244M.
